Häussler INO 2004 Oven
With its baking area of 27.5" x 27.5", the INO 2004 stone oven by Häussler is ideal for a medium to larger household or small catering business. A single oven has capacity for 46 lbs. of dough... 21 loaves of 2.2 lbs., 6 large pizzas, or meat for up to 30 people! All Häussler ovens can be used continuously; after a heat recovery time of just 20 minutes, they're ready to reload. The Haussler INO 2004 ovens are available in single, double or triple oven configurations.

Installation of the Oven
Install the oven in a warm, dry room. The room must be heated because of the possible condensation created while heating the oven. It's best if the room has a window or other kind of ventilation. There should be 4 inches between the oven and the wall. If the oven is installed in a cabinet, an exhaust system is necessary for the vent in the back of the oven. The space between the oven and the back cabinet wall should be 4 inches, and the space between the side walls of the oven and the cabinet side walls should be 1.5 inches.
